Max Verstappen, three-time Formula 1 world champion.

To put that into context, he now sits at a table surrounded by exceptional company: Senna, Stewart, Lauda, Brabham and Piquet. Verstappen’s three, however, all occurred together. Only Schumacher, Hamilton, Vettel and Fangio took three back-to-back. Only Vettel began his run, like Verstappen, with his first.
